Applications are invited from interested and suitably qualified candidates for Public Relations Officer At National Sports Authority.
Public Relations Responsibilities:
- Responding to requests for information release or press conference from the media or designating a spokesperson or source of information.
- Establishing and maintaining relationships with consumer, community, employee, and public interest groups.
- Writing press releases and other media communications to promote clients.
- Planning or directing the development of programs to maintain favorable public and stockholder views of the organization’s agenda and accomplishments.
- Coaching client representatives in effective communication with the public and employees.
- Studying the organization’s objectives, promotional policies, and needs to build public relations strategies that influence public opinion and promote products, ideas, and services.
- Preparing and editing organizational publications, including employee newsletters or stockholders’ reports, for internal and external audiences.
- Conferring with managers to identify trends and group interests and providing advice on business decisions.
